Sinking foundation repair services address issues related to the gradual settling or shifting of a building’s foundation, which can lead to uneven floors, cracked walls, and other structural concerns. These projects typically involve stabilizing the foundation through methods such as underpinning, piering, or mudjacking to restore stability and prevent further damage. Property owners often request this service when signs of foundation movement become noticeable, including cracks in walls or floors, doors and windows that no longer close properly, or uneven surfaces that affect safety and property value.
Before requesting sinking foundation repair, homeowners should understand the general scope of work involved, including the assessment process to determine the extent of the settlement. It’s also helpful to know about the potential causes, such as soil conditions or water issues, and how these might influence repair options. Clarifying concerns about the longevity of repairs, structural safety, and whether additional property adjustments are needed can contribute to a more informed decision-making process.

Common Sinking Foundation Repair Jobs
Foundation stabilization - techniques to prevent further sinking and maintain structural integrity.
Pier and beam repair - restoring support for homes with pier and beam foundations affected by settling.
Concrete slab leveling - lifting and leveling uneven concrete slabs caused by soil movement.
Wall crack repair - addressing cracks in basement and foundation walls resulting from shifting soil.
Soil stabilization - methods to improve soil stability and reduce future foundation movement.
Drainage correction - resolving water issues that contribute to foundation settling and damage.
Sinking Foundation Repair Questions
What causes a sinking foundation? Foundation sinking can result from soil settling, water erosion, or poor drainage around the property.
How can I tell if my foundation is sinking? Signs include uneven floors, cracked walls, sticking doors or windows, and visible cracks in the foundation.
What types of foundation repair are available for sinking? Common methods include underpinning, pier installation, and soil stabilization to lift and support the foundation.
Is foundation sinking a serious issue? Yes, it can lead to structural damage if left unaddressed, making repairs important to maintain property stability.
